This program is divided into 2 separate groups: Parent & Me and 3+4 Year Olds.
1) Parent & Me
35-Minute Class
This instructional class is designed for children 20–35 months and their parent or caregiver. A participating adult must be present and physically able to engage alongside the child throughout the class.
Children will explore all of our age-appropriate equipment under the guidance of a certified instructor, developing foundational gymnastics skills as well as essential gross motor skills in a fun, supportive environment.
Classes are held in our NEW Tiny Cats space.
2) 3 & 4 Year Old Gymnastics
40-Minute Class
Children attend class independently with their instructor, while parents observe from the waiting area.
With a low teacher-to-child ratio of 6:1, these classes emphasize basic movement education grounded in motor learning principles. Activities focus on:
Upper and lower body large-muscle development
Basic coordination and body awareness
Introductory gymnastics skills
Bar work and vaulting
Spatial awareness and confidence building
At this age, we emphasize personal bests, encouraging effort, growth, and self-confidence rather than comparison.
Classes are held in our NEW Tiny Cats space.

Our team is designed with our most advanced athletes in mind. Team practices are held on Tuesday, Wednesday, Thursday, and Friday evenings from 6:00-8:00 pm based on availability. Our students attend one or two nights per week, depending on their other activities. We have both non-competitive and competitive teams within our advanced gymnastics program. New athletes will be allowed to join the competitive team at management’s discretion and through evaluation.
In-House Program
Our non-competitive athletes may attend practice one or two nights per week. Each night, they will start with a group warm up and then train on each of the warm-up four Olympic Women’s events. In addition to the four events, they will use our foam filled pit, TumblTrak, in-ground trampoline and climbing rope to help develop strength and improve their skills. We will have 2 in-house Intrasquad Competitions (1 in January and 1 in June) where our non-competitive team members will have the chance to showcase their skills to a judge and receive awards for their efforts. They will not be competing against each other; this is focused on personal best!
Competitive Program
Our competitive team follows USAG Xcel. The Xcel program requires less training hours (though we still ask competitive athletes to train multiple times per week). This makes Xcel a great choice for our gymnasts since a majority of them participate in other activities throughout their competitive season! We will create fun, progressive yet practical routines for our levels with slight additions based on their individual needs. They even get fun floor music! Our competitive athletes MUST attend practice twice a week. They may be instructed on which days to attend in order to maximize practice productivity. They will start with a group warm-up followed by rotations on each of the four Olympic Women's events. In addition to the four events, they will use our foam-filled pit, TumblTrak, in-ground Trampoline, and climbing rope to help develop strength and improve their skills as needed.

We offer Holiday Camps on most days when local school districts are closed.
Each camp day begins with a dynamic group warm-up designed to prepare campers’ bodies for physical activity. Around 9:15–9:30 AM, campers are divided into small age-appropriate groups.
During this time, both boys and girls rotate through a wide variety of gymnastics equipment, including:
Olympic events: floor exercise, uneven bars, balance beam, and vault
Training tools: in-ground trampoline, foam-filled pit, Tumbl-Trak®, cargo net, parallel bars, rings, and rope
A 15–30 minute snack and coloring break is included during the morning session. Campers must bring their own snack.
Lunch typically takes place between 11:30 AM and 12:00 PM and lasts 45 minutes to one hour, depending on the day’s scheduled afternoon activities. Campers must bring their own lunch.
After lunch, all campers participate in a group activity designed to keep energy, excitement, and engagement high for the rest of the day. Afternoon activities may include:
Carnival games
Obstacle courses
Arts & crafts
Dodgeball
Group games and more
Our Holiday Camps combine structured gymnastics, creative play, and high-energy fun to create an active and memorable day for every camper.
